  6. I have researched this til my head hurts but haven't found exactly what I'm looking for. So any opinions are welcome. I'm getting ready to put all of my front suspension back together and need to make a decision about installing the bump steer spacer and/or any other mod to make my set-up work correctly. This will be a street driven car and very "calmly" at that. Here are the facts: 1) I have sectioned my strut tubes by 1 7/8" and using KYB strut inserts. 2) I'm using 10" QA1 coils, 175lb-rear, 150lb-front. 3) 5" sleeves - the bottom is mounted 5.25" from the casting in front, 7.25" in the rear. 4) I will be using 17" wheels with 4 to 5 lug adaptors. 5) I want to wind up with the car lowered around 2". I have read all the issues concerning bump steer etc. and the control arm pivot relocation. So with my intended use, what other issues or concerns do you guys see that I should address? Thanks for any suggestions Bryan

  21. Hey Gang, Question for those of you who have assembled your own coilovers. The article at "Brians Garage" details the parts list for the 240Z coilover installation. Apparently the strut tubes on my 75 280 are a bit larger than the 240 therefore the threaded tubes from Stock Car Products are to small to slide over them. For those of you who have done this conversion, where did you get your threaded tubes and nuts that work on the 280 strut tubes? Also, would a few of you chime in and provide examples of the exact location of your lower spring perch, spring free length and any other details you care to share about your setup.
